What Is 16.5 as a Fraction in Simplest Form?
Converting a decimal like 16.5 into a fraction is a fundamental mathematical process that helps in maintaining precision in calculations. Unlike decimals, which can sometimes lead to rounding errors in complex equations, fractions provide an exact representation.
The Step-by-Step Conversion Process
To convert 16.5 into a fraction, follow these systematic steps:
-
Write the decimal as a fraction over 1: Initially, express 16.5 as 16.5/1. Any number divided by 1 remains unchanged in value.
-
Eliminate the decimal point: Since there is one digit after the decimal point (the "5"), you need to multiply both the numerator (the top number) and the denominator (the bottom number) by 10. 16.5 × 10 = 165 1 × 10 = 10 This gives you the fraction 165/10.
-
Find the Greatest Common Divisor (GCD): To simplify the fraction, you must find the largest number that divides both 165 and 10 evenly. Looking at the numbers, both end in 5 or 0, indicating they are divisible by 5. 165 ÷ 5 = 33 10 ÷ 5 = 2 The resulting fraction is 33/2.
-
Convert to a mixed number (Optional): Because the numerator (33) is larger than the denominator (2), this is an improper fraction. To convert it into a mixed number, divide 33 by 2. 33 ÷ 2 = 16 with a remainder of 1. Therefore, 16.5 as a mixed number is 16 1/2.
Why Is the Simplest Form Important?
In mathematics, the "simplest form" or "reduced form" is the version of a fraction where the numerator and denominator have no common factors other than 1. Using 33/2 instead of 165/10 is preferred in academic settings and engineering because it minimizes the complexity of further calculations, such as multiplication or addition with other fractions.

The Specialized World of 16.5-Inch Tires
In the automotive industry, the number 16.5 has a very specific and somewhat historical significance. For several decades, 16.5-inch rims were a standard for heavy-duty pickup trucks and utility trailers.
The Technical Difference of 16.5-Inch Rims
It is critical to understand that a 16.5-inch tire is not interchangeable with a 16-inch or 17-inch tire. While the difference of half an inch seems negligible, the rim design is fundamentally different.
Standard rims (like 16" or 17") typically feature a "bead seat hump"—a small ridge that helps keep the tire bead in place if the tire loses pressure. Most 16.5-inch rims are "flat-base" designs without this hump. This means that if you attempt to mount a 16-inch tire on a 16.5-inch rim (or vice versa), the tire will not seat correctly. In extreme cases, this can lead to catastrophic tire failure or explosion during inflation.
Why 16.5-Inch Tires Are Becoming Rare
In recent years, the industry has shifted away from 16.5-inch sizes in favor of 16-inch and 17-inch standards. The reasons include:
- Safety: The lack of a bead seat hump on many 16.5" rims made them less safe in low-pressure situations.
- Availability: Most modern tire manufacturers have scaled back production of 16.5" tires, making them harder to find and more expensive for owners of older vehicles.
- Performance: Newer tire technologies and tread patterns are primarily developed for the more common 16", 17", and 18" rim diameters.
If you own an older truck or a skid steer that requires 8-16.5 or 12-16.5 tires, it is often recommended to consider upgrading the rims to a more modern standard size to ensure a better selection of tires in the future.
16.5 in Paper Sizes and Printing
In the world of professional printing and the ISO 216 standard, the number 16.5 often appears as a dimension for specific paper formats when converted to inches.
A2 and A3 Paper Dimensions
- A2 Paper: The standard size is 420 × 594 mm. In inches, this translates to approximately 16.5 × 23.4 inches.
- A3 Paper: The standard size is 297 × 420 mm. In inches, this translates to approximately 11.7 × 16.5 inches.
Designers and architects frequently deal with these dimensions when preparing blueprints or large-scale posters. Understanding that 16.5 inches is the "magic number" that bridges the gap between the width of A3 and the height of A2 is vital for proper scaling and layout planning.
